The cheapest way to get from Catral to Benidorm is to train and tram which costs €9 - €13 and takes 3h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Catral to Benidorm is to drive which takes 54 min and costs €13 - €20.
No, there is no direct bus from Catral to Benidorm. However, there are services departing from Catral and arriving at Benidorm Estación De Autobuses via Alicante.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 45m.
The distance between Catral and Benidorm is 90 km. The road distance is 86.4 km.
The best way to get from Catral to Benidorm without a car is to bus which takes 2h 45m and costs €9 - €25.
It takes approximately 2h 45m to get from Catral to Benidorm, including transfers.
